Video Summary
The speaker, a sales performance consultant from Miller Heiman Group, explains how world-class B2B sales organizations outperform competitors by putting the customer at the center of every process. Using research from CSO Insights, he highlights that only 7.7% of surveyed organizations were consistently world class, outperforming peers by 21%.<br /><br />He argues that customers today want authenticity, credibility, and insight—not aggressive selling—and that sales teams must help customers build a business case for change, especially since many forecasted deals end in “no decision.” He outlines four key buying influence roles in complex sales: economic buyers, user buyers, technical buyers, and coaches. Understanding each role’s agenda is essential to tailoring value.<br /><br />The speaker also presents a five-level buy-sell hierarchy, moving from commodity transactions to strategic partnerships. As value rises, competition and price sensitivity decrease. He stresses that value propositions should operate at market, account, and individual levels, and that salespeople must connect with the customer’s “concept”—their reasons for buying, whether to fix, achieve, or avoid something.<br /><br />He closes by emphasizing that credibility, customer insight, and intentional value creation throughout the buying journey are what shorten sales cycles and drive stronger results.
